So this has bugged me since I joined the site back in 2019 when I got my 2019 FX4. I now have a 2022 Tremor, but anyhow here is what have been wondering all these years...

When you look other places on-line the 1983-1992 is considered Gen 1, 1993-1997 Gen 2, 1998-2012 Gen 3, and 2019+ Gen 4. Of course there was a face-lift done in 1989 on the Gen 1 and I assume this site considers that a Gen 2, but everywhere else it's just considered a Gen 1 face-lift. The 1998-2012 also received face-lifts along the way, but all Yuma platform Rangers with the SLA front are Gen 2 or I guess here they would be Gen 3.

Anyhow not a huge deal, but I have always wondered who made the call on what generation is what. I assume the people who started the site, but it is sort of confusing when going around the web.

Yeah, I got into it with someone on another Ranger message board that I’ve belonged to for 20 years who insisted my truck is a Gen 6. My take is that 89-92 is still a Gen 1 since aside from the grille there are few differences, mechanically pretty much the same, even the cabs and beds interchange with 83-88.
